PixelCrayons offers flexible staff augmentation services and gives customers on-demand resources and skills, becoming an IT extension of businesses.
Get access to skilled professionals, and expand the range of expertise available for custom software development projects.
Employ certified experts for eCommerce software development with experience in platforms like Magento or Shopify.
Improve software functionality, performance, and user experience with our experienced testers.
Augment your team with experts in different technologies like PHP, .Net, Java, JavaScript, Angular, React, Nodejs, etc.
Get a dedicated team for native (Android, iOS) and cross-platform (react native & Xamarin) apps.
PixelCrayons is your one-stop software engineering company for all your needs. From conceptualization to implementation, our experts are well-equipped.
Finding the right IT talent can be a time-consuming and challenging process. PixelCrayons offers a streamlined solution to bridge your skills gap with qualified IT professionals, on-demand.
Access a global pool of pre-vetted talent and optimize your resources. Focus on your core business while our experienced team handles the IT staffing process, ensuring a seamless integration of qualified professionals into your existing workflow.
Quickly access qualified IT professionals to tackle your projects and achieve your goals.
PixelCrayons has a pool of the top 1% IT talent and technology consultants who deploy the most advanced technologies to deliver world-class solutions and meet customers’ varied demands in the minimum possible time.
With us, you can choose from multiple hiring models that best suit your needs.
Hire an autonomous expert team that, consists of Software Engineers, Quality Analysts, Project Managers and other professionals to deliver efficient and timely technology solutions. Job roles and responsibilities of our experts are discreetly defined for each project, and management is jointly handled by a Scrum Manager and the client’s product owner.
Our team augmentation model allows you to select the right set of talent and experience helping you fill the talent gap in your team. The augmented team works as part of your local or distributed team, attends daily meetings, and directly reports to your managers. This hiring model is suitable for businesses and projects of all sizes.
It is obtained when the project specifications, scope, deliverables, and acceptance criteria are clearly defined, enabling us to evaluate and frame a fixed quote for the project. It best suits the small-mid scale projects having well-documented specifications.
Time & Material Model:It best suits projects with a dynamic scope or complicated business requirements, hindering accurate cost estimation. You pay for the services according to the time spent on the project and get an opportunity to realise the optimum benefits.
Here is our complete guide on IT Staff Augmentation that you can consider for your next big project. This will help you learn about the process, get detailed information, and choose the right team for you.
Staff augmentation is a game-changing solution for businesses seeking to augment their teams with external talent. From startups to enterprises, staff augmentation offers flexibility and agility to tackle projects of any scale. Imagine seamlessly integrating skilled professionals into your existing teams, bridging skill gaps, and handling workload fluctuations effortlessly. With staff augmentation, you gain access to a diverse talent pool with specialized expertise, empowering you to execute projects precisely and efficiently.
Different types of staff augmentation include:
Traditional Staff Augmentation
It involves hiring individual professionals temporarily to supplement the existing workforce. These professionals work under the direction and supervision of the client’s management team.
Pros:
Cons:
Independent Contractors
They are self-employed professionals who work on a contract basis for a specific project or duration. They maintain control over their work and provide services independently.
Pros:
Cons:
Master Vendor Staff
In this, a single vendor is the primary point of contact for managing the augmentation process. The master vendor coordinates and manages multiple subcontractors to fulfill the client’s staffing needs.
Pros:
Cons:
Boutique Agency
It provides niche talent and expertise for specific industries or skill areas. They typically have a smaller pool of highly skilled professionals and offer personalized services.
Pros:
Cons:
Gig Platforms
They are online platforms that connect businesses with independent professionals for short-term projects. These platforms offer a wide range of talent across various domains.
Pros:
Cons:
On-demand Talent Platforms
They provide businesses with immediate access to pre-vetted professionals available to work on-demand. These platforms focus on providing high-quality talent for specific roles and skills.
Pros:
Cons:
Staff augmentation has revolutionized businesses’ operations, providing a flexible and agile solution to workforce challenges. Let’s explore the captivating benefits of staff augmentation and how it can propel your organization forward.
Staff augmentation and outsourcing are two distinct approaches to managing workforce requirements. Here’s a comparison based on different parameters:
Control & Flexibility
Staff Augmentation: Provides greater control over the augmented staff, allowing direct supervision and collaboration while retaining flexibility in adjusting team size and scope.
Outsourcing: Involves handing over entire projects or processes to an external vendor, offering less direct control but greater flexibility in terms of resource allocation.
Want to know more about outsourcing and maximize your company’s potential? Read our blog post on IT Outsourcing Models and unveil the secrets to selecting the perfect outsourcing model that aligns with your business goals.
Skillset & Expertise
Staff Augmentation: Allows businesses to selectively augment their workforce with specialized skills and expertise required for specific projects or tasks.
Outsourcing: Involves entrusting the entire project or process to an external vendor, who brings their specialized skillset and expertise.
Integration & Communication
Staff Augmentation: Facilitates seamless integration of augmented staff with internal teams, fostering better communication, collaboration, and knowledge sharing.
Outsourcing: Requires effective communication and collaboration with the external vendor, often involving a dedicated project manager or liaison.
Cost & Budget
Staff Augmentation: Offers greater cost control, as businesses have direct control over the augmented staff and can align the budget accordingly.
Outsourcing: Provides potential cost savings, as external vendors may offer competitive pricing structures but have less control over the overall budget.
Long-term vs. Short-term Projects
Staff Augmentation: Ideal for short-term projects or specific tasks requiring temporary expertise without long-term commitments.
Outsourcing: Suited for long-term projects or ongoing processes that can be outsourced entirely, allowing businesses to focus on core competencies.
When organizations set out to implement a software development team, they will typically evaluate two primary options: hiring dedicated employees or hiring an external unit. The former is commonly referred to as a staff augmentation model, while a dedicated in-house team is a reliable staffing model.
Given several differences between these two models, organizations should select one based on their unique business requirements and goals. However, before proceeding with either option, there are several factors you should consider and review first to make an informed decision.
Let’s have a detailed view of each of them to help you decide which one is ideal for the projects:
Responsibilities & Costs: If we discuss which one is cost-effective, it depends on several factors and the organization’s specific scenario. A dedicated team would always cost more than staff augmentation due to administrative costs, such as hiring, reviewing resumes, and background checks. In contrast, enterprises can significantly reduce overhead costs such as office space and equipment with software Staff Augmentation.
In addition, a dedicated team typically has higher retention rates than an external group, and projects are expected to progress faster and with less friction since everyone is onsite. The staff augmentation model costs less upfront due to lower salaries (due to remote work).
Culture Followed in the Organization: A dedicated team is more likely to assimilate into an organization’s existing culture, as they are already part of it.
On the other hand, Staff augmentation may not work well with an organization if its culture does not match a dedicated team. In addition, with a dedicated section on board, there is less risk of losing critical members since they are permanent employees.
Organizational Goals & Objectives: Organizations should also consider their own goals and objectives. An organization may choose Staff Augmentation over Dedicated Teams if they are looking for more flexibility & lacks an optimal budget.
Project Management: Staff Augmentation may also be a good option if an organization is looking for highly specialized skills on a short-term basis or is still in its early stages and wants to start with a minor team. In addition, Staff Augmentation works better than Dedicated Teams if employees are required to work from multiple locations.
On the other hand, dedicated teams are bound to one location and will be more effective if employees work from a single site.
Note: An experienced IT Team tends to excel under both models, and the difference lies in the organization’s governance, culture, cost structure, and organizational goals.
Cooperation Kick-Off: A dedicated team is likely to start with a high level of cooperation since it has been working together. In contrast, an external team may take some time before it reaches that level of collaboration. There will be a new process for communication and coordination between an organization’s existing employees and an external team. Therefore, organizations should give both models sufficient time before deciding which works best for them.
Depending on your organization’s needs, both Staff Augmentation and Dedicated Teams can work well together as part of a larger strategy. You need to verify which one resonates more with your needs and demands.
Your business structure will differ when personnel from other departments are deployed as temporary help. Businesses generally have two types of organizational structures – functional and cross-functional.
In a cross-functional organization, everyone on a team has a specific function within that team. For example, let’s say your company hires temporary employees for its sales department, each with a background in engineering or technical support. The distinction?
These temporary employees are placed within teams that fall under sales — their expertise comes second. Rather than being explicitly assigned to sales or design (since they don’t have sales training), they work with whoever needs their skills best.
In contrast, Staff Augmentation differs significantly. Let’s have a look at both of them individually:
Cross-Functional Team:
Cross-functional teams are a team of people with different skill sets. Having a cross-functional team means each member has unique skills and knowledge that you can use in various situations. In most cases, cross-functional teams have members from multiple departments. They are also referred to as ‘Agile Squads’.
Agile Squads are small, autonomous teams of around 3 – 10 people with all the skills and capabilities necessary to succeed in a given project. They don’t need to depend on external entities, so they must solve every challenge independently. It means that team members decide what they will do and how they will achieve their goals.
Staff Augmentation:
When a company hires external personnel, they are not hiring them as permanent employees. Instead, they get hired on a contract basis and can be terminated. The company then temporarily uses IT staffing services to help them with their day-to-day tasks. Depending on how much work is needed, they may or may not work in an office with other employees.
This type of employment is necessary for companies with too many tasks for their existing workforce but don’t want to hire more permanent employees until they know there will be enough work for them.
One of the most critical differences between agile squads & staff augmentation is that agile squads are a part of your core team. In contrast, staff augmentation services come from outside your organization.
Here’s a concise breakdown of the staff augmentation process that will empower you to harness the power of talent.
Step 1: Identify Needs
Begin by defining the skills and expertise required for your project or workload. Assess your existing team’s capabilities and identify any skill gaps that need to be filled through staff augmentation.
Step 2: Define Scope
Outline the scope of work, project timeline, and deliverables. Be specific about the tasks and responsibilities you expect from the augmented staff to ensure alignment with your goals.
Step 3: Partner Selection
Research and select a reputable staff augmentation partner or agency that aligns with your requirements. Evaluate their expertise, experience, and track record to ensure they can provide the right talent for your needs.
Step 4: Talent Acquisition
Collaborate with your staff augmentation partner to source and select candidates that match your requirements. It may involve reviewing resumes, conducting interviews, and assessing technical skills.
Step 5: Onboarding & Integration
Once candidates are selected, facilitate a smooth onboarding process. Provide necessary training, access to tools and resources, and introduce them to your team to foster integration and effective collaboration.
Step 6: Project Management
Assign a project manager to oversee the augmented team, ensuring clear communication, coordination, and alignment with project objectives. Set milestones, establish reporting mechanisms, and monitor progress closely.
Step 7: Ongoing Support
Offer ongoing support to the augmented staff, addressing any questions or concerns. Foster a positive work environment that encourages open communication and collaboration.
Step 8: Performance Evaluation
Regularly evaluate the performance of the augmented staff against predefined metrics and project goals. Provide constructive feedback and recognize their contributions to maintain motivation and productivity.
Step 9: Knowledge Transfer
As the project concludes or the workload changes, ensure a smooth transition by capturing and documenting knowledge gained during the staff augmentation engagement. It will benefit your organization in the long run.
Navigating staff augmentation’s legal and contractual aspects is crucial for a successful partnership. Here are some key points to consider:
Clear & Comprehensive Agreements: Establish detailed contracts that outline roles, responsibilities, project scope, and deliverables to avoid misunderstandings.
Intellectual Property Rights: Define ownership and usage rights for any intellectual property developed during the augmentation period.
Confidentiality & Non-Disclosure: Ensure all parties adhere to strict confidentiality agreements to protect sensitive information and trade secrets.
Liability & Indemnification: Clarify liability allocation and include indemnification clauses to safeguard against potential risks or legal issues.
Termination & Transition: To ensure a smooth transition, define termination conditions and procedures, including knowledge transfer and data handover.
Compliance with Employment Laws: Comply with applicable labor laws, tax obligations, and employment regulations to avoid legal complications.
Gain industry insights and learn from our proven track record with our latest blogs and case studies.
The IT industry changes quickly and requires constant updates to security and software so that your enterprise stays safe and…
Learn MoreDo you know 80% of small businesses intend to outsource their work in 2022? Yes, outsourcing has become a widespread…
Learn MoreHave queries related to IT staff augmentation services? Here are some frequently asked questions about IT staff augmentation services that our clients often ask. If you have any other queries, feel free to contact us.
PixelCrayons has 20+ years of experience in providing talented staff for various software development projects in 38+ countries. Till now, we have have worked with 2500+ clients around the globe. Also, our team has 5+ years of expertise in creating secure and feature-packed software.
When choosing PixelCrayons for staff augmentation services, you get a talented team and a partner you can trust. We offer flexible engagement models so that you can pick as per your business needs.
Staff augmentation offers cost-effectiveness as you can hire specialized talent for specific project needs without the overhead costs of traditional hiring. It can be more cost-efficient than outsourcing entire projects, as you have more control over the augmented staff and can align the budget accordingly.
We perform stringent screening for each professional before hiring. When you choose PixelCrayons, you can rest assured that you are working with India’s top 1% of staff. Also, we provide many benefits to our customers, such as quickly scaling up and down, easy replacement of resources, strict NDA, no contract lock-ins, etc. Our clients can also hire resources as per their industry type like banking, eCommerce, eLearning, etc.
At PixelCrayons, we understand that every business has unique software development requirements. That’s why we offer flexible outsourcing models tailored to seamlessly integrate with your existing workflows and resources:
Team Augmentation
Our staff can temporarily join your development team, supervised by your project manager. With a complete staff having the necessary expertise, your project can be completed 1.5-2 times faster.
This option is ideal for businesses with established development teams facing a skill deficiency or a tight project deadline.
Dedicated Team
PixelCrayons helps you build a development team that works together with your in-house development team or other vendors on specific project tasks. Our team will be led by experienced project managers who will supervise our work and coordinate with your team via various communication tools, such as Jira, Confluence, and Microsoft Teams.
This option is suitable for multi-team projects where you need to manage and track the overall project progress.
Full Project Outsourcing
By entrusting your end-to-end software development project to PixelCrayons, you can save up to 30% in development costs since you won’t need to hire, onboard, and train full-time development staff.
This option is ideal for businesses with overloaded or absent tech teams who wish to minimize their project management involvement.
You have direct control over your augmented team members. You set their tasks, deadlines, and performance expectations, just like your in-house employees. We ensure seamless integration and clear communication channels for your convenience.
Our IT staff augmentation services connect you with a pool of talented professionals to tackle complex projects and drive growth.
Let us show you how our digital services can drive your success.